Kratom comes from the leaves of Mitragyna speciosa, a tropical tree native to Southeast Asia, where it has been used traditionally for centuries. The active compounds in kratom—primarily mitragynine and 7-hydroxymitragynine—bind to opioid receptors in the brain, producing effects that can mimic both stimulants and opioids. What Does Kratom Do in the Body and Brain?

To understand what kratom does, you need to understand how kratom works in the body at a chemical level in the body’s neurological systems. The primary active compounds in kratom—mitragynine and 7-hydroxymitragynine—are alkaloids that bind to mu-opioid receptors in the brain, the same receptors activated by prescription painkillers like oxycodone and illicit opioids like heroin. This binding action is what produces kratom’s pain-relieving and euphoric effects at higher doses. Unlike traditional opioids, kratom’s effects are dose-dependent in a unique way: at low doses (1-5 grams), kratom acts more like a stimulant, increasing energy, alertness, and sociability, while at higher doses (5-15 grams or more), it produces sedative, analgesic, and euphoric effects similar to opioids. This dual-action profile is what makes kratom particularly appealing to users seeking different effects, but it also makes the substance unpredictable and difficult to use safely. The reason why kratom varies so dramatically between individuals and doses relates to these competing receptor mechanisms.

The kratom effects on brain chemistry extend beyond just opioid receptor activation, affecting multiple neurotransmitter systems simultaneously. What kratom does to brain chemistry involves interactions with adrenergic receptors (involved in the body’s stress response), serotonin receptors (which regulate mood), and dopamine receptors (associated with reward and motivation). Some users report feeling more focused and productive, while others experience sedation and pain relief depending on dosage and individual brain chemistry. The problem is that regular kratom use leads to neuroadaptation—the brain adjusts to the presence of kratom’s compounds and begins to depend on them for normal functioning. The unpredictability of kratom’s effects, combined with inconsistent potency across different kratom products and strains, creates a situation where users often consume more than intended, accelerating the path toward dependence.

What Does Kratom Do? Why People Use It and the Reality of Its Effects

Understanding what kratom does that attracts users helps explain how individuals become dependent on this substance despite its risks. Many people first encounter kratom while searching for alternatives to prescription pain medications, particularly in the context of the opioid epidemic and increased restrictions on opioid prescribing. Others discover kratom through online communities or supplement stores promoting it as a natural remedy for chronic pain, anxiety, depression, or fatigue. Some attempt to self-manage withdrawal symptoms from prescription painkillers or heroin without medical supervision, using kratom for opioid withdrawal. What kratom does in these scenarios provides temporary relief by activating the same opioid receptors, essentially substituting one opioid-like substance for another.

The reality of what kratom does physiologically often differs significantly from what users expect or what marketing claims suggest. People seeking energy and focus may get those effects initially, but they also experience increased heart rate, elevated blood pressure, and potential anxiety or agitation. Those using kratom for pain or opioid withdrawal may find temporary relief, but they also face constipation, nausea, dizziness, and cognitive impairment. Understanding kratom side effects long term is critical, as chronic use can lead to liver damage, cognitive decline, and cardiovascular complications. The following list outlines key effects of kratom use that go beyond the desired outcomes users typically seek:

  • Respiratory depression at high doses: Similar to traditional opioids, kratom can slow breathing, especially when combined with other central nervous system depressants like alcohol or benzodiazepines.
  • Liver toxicity: Multiple case reports document kratom-induced liver injury, including hepatitis and cholestasis, sometimes requiring hospitalization.
  • Cardiovascular effects: Kratom use has been associated with increased heart rate, hypertension, and in rare cases, seizures and cardiac events.
  • Cognitive and psychological effects: Regular kratom users report memory problems, difficulty concentrating, mood swings, and increased anxiety or depression.
  • Gastrointestinal issues: Chronic kratom use commonly causes severe constipation, nausea, vomiting, and loss of appetite, mirroring side effects seen with prescription opioids.
Kratom Dose Range Primary Effects Common Side Effects
Low (1-5 grams) Increased energy, alertness, sociability Anxiety, jitteriness, increased heart rate
Moderate (5-10 grams) Pain relief, mild euphoria, relaxation Nausea, dizziness, constipation
High (10-15+ grams) Strong sedation, opioid-like effects Respiratory depression, severe nausea, and confusion
Chronic/Daily Use Tolerance, diminished effects Physical dependence, withdrawal upon cessation

Is Kratom Addictive? Dependency and Withdrawal Symptoms Explained

The question “Is kratom addictive?” and what does kratom do to create addiction has a clear answer based on both clinical evidence and patient reports: yes, kratom is addictive. Kratom creates physical dependence through the same mechanism as prescription opioids—repeated activation of opioid receptors leads to neuroadaptation, where the brain adjusts its natural opioid production and receptor sensitivity to compensate for the presence of kratom’s alkaloids. When someone uses kratom regularly, their brain begins to rely on the substance to maintain normal functioning, particularly in areas related to pain perception, mood regulation, and reward processing. What does kratom do to create this dependence? Essentially, it hijacks the brain’s natural opioid system, and when kratom use stops, the brain struggles to restore balance without the substance it has come to depend on. This is true physical dependence, and it can develop surprisingly quickly—some individuals report experiencing kratom withdrawal symptoms after just a few weeks of daily use.

Kratom withdrawal symptoms closely mirror those of prescription opioid withdrawal, though they are generally described as less severe than withdrawal from substances like heroin or oxycodone. Common kratom withdrawal symptoms include muscle aches and pains, restlessness and agitation, insomnia and sleep disturbances, irritability and mood swings, anxiety and depression, runny nose and watery eyes, hot and cold flashes, nausea and gastrointestinal distress, and intense cravings for kratom. Understanding what kratom does during withdrawal helps individuals prepare for recovery and seek appropriate medical support. The timeline for kratom withdrawal typically begins 12-24 hours after the last dose, peaks around days 2-4, and gradually subsides over 7-10 days. However, psychological symptoms like cravings and mood disturbances can persist for weeks or months. Kratom dependency signs include needing to use kratom more frequently or in larger amounts to achieve the same effects (tolerance), unsuccessful attempts to cut down or quit kratom use, spending significant time obtaining or using kratom, continuing to use kratom despite negative consequences to health, relationships, or work, and experiencing withdrawal symptoms when kratom use is reduced or stopped. Many people who develop kratom dependence are shocked to discover they cannot simply stop using the substance without experiencing significant discomfort, especially those who initially believed kratom was a safe or natural alternative to other substances. Why do people use kratom despite these risks often stems from misinformation about its safety and the desperate need for relief from pain or other opioid dependencies.

Withdrawal Timeline Symptoms Severity
12-24 hours Anxiety, cravings, mild muscle aches Mild to moderate
Days 2-4 Peak physical symptoms, insomnia, GI distress Moderate to severe
Days 5-10 Gradual improvement, lingering fatigue Mild to moderate
Weeks 2-4+ Psychological symptoms, mood disturbances Mild but persistent

FAQs About What Kratom Does

Can kratom show up on a drug test?

Standard drug tests used by most employers and legal systems do not detect kratom because they screen for specific substances like THC, cocaine, opioids, and amphetamines. However, specialized kratom-specific tests do exist and can detect kratom’s alkaloids in urine for several days after use, so some treatment programs, probation offices, or specialized employment settings may test for kratom if there is reason to suspect its use.

How long do kratom effects last?

The effects of kratom typically begin within 10-20 minutes of consumption and last approximately 2-5 hours, depending on the dose, strain, and individual metabolism. Higher doses generally produce longer-lasting effects, and regular users may experience extended effects due to alkaloid accumulation in the body over time.

Is kratom legal in California?

Kratom is currently legal in California at the state level, though some individual cities and counties have enacted local bans or restrictions on kratom sales and possession. The legal status of kratom remains a subject of ongoing debate, with regulatory agencies like the FDA expressing concerns about kratom’s safety and potential for abuse despite its current legal availability in most areas.

What are the long-term side effects of kratom use?

Kratom use long-term includes potential liver damage (hepatotoxicity), cognitive impairment affecting memory and concentration, cardiovascular issues including hypertension and increased heart disease risk, and psychological effects such as depression, anxiety, and mood instability. Chronic kratom users also commonly experience severe weight loss, skin darkening (hyperpigmentation), persistent sleep disturbances, and gastrointestinal issues that continue even after cessation of use.

Can you overdose on kratom?

Yes, a kratom overdose is possible, particularly at very high doses or when kratom is combined with other central nervous system depressants like alcohol, benzodiazepines, or prescription opioids. Kratom overdose symptoms include severe nausea and vomiting, confusion and disorientation, respiratory depression, seizures, and loss of consciousness, and there have been documented fatalities associated with kratom use, especially in poly-substance overdoses.
